Warning Signs You Need Wall Water Damage Repair

Catching wall water damage early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and replacements.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, musty odors can be a sign of mold or mildew growth in your walls. Don’t ignore these odors, as they can show a serious problem.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your walls can be a sign of a leak or water damage. Don’t assume it’s just a minor issue, as it can lead to bigger problems down the line.

Warped or Buckled Drywall

Warped or buckled drywall can be a sign of water damage or a structural issue. Don’t delay in addressing this problem, as it can compromise the integrity of your home.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or a moisture issue. Don’t ignore this problem, as it can lead to bigger issues down the line.

Cracked or Broken Tiles

Cracked or broken tiles can be a sign of water damage or a structural issue. Don’t delay in addressing this problem, as it can compromise the integrity of your home.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

Unusual noises or sounds coming from your walls can be a sign of water damage or a structural issue. Don’t ignore this problem, as it can show a serious issue.

Wall Water Damage Repair Cost In Salt Creek, CO

The cost of wall water damage repair can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Salt Creek, CO.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Leak Repair $500 – $2,500 Severity of leak, materials need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ed
Repair and Replacement $2,000 – $10,000 Materials needed, labor required
Final Inspection and Cleaning $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ed
Mold or Mildew Removal $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of mold or mildew, equipment needed
Structural Repair or Replacement $2,500 – $10,000 Severity of structural damage, materials needed

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and consultation. We offer free estimates and will work with you to develop a plan that fits your budget and needs.
